4/30/2017 … before starting our steep switchback climb over the mountains, getting on the Jemez
Mountain Trail NSB which we stayed on to our destination. Coming down the other side there suddenly appeared the huge
plain surrounded by mountains that comprises the Valles Caldera National Preserve destination. We stopped a number of
times along the road to enjoy the views of the Valle Grande and other features, on a crisp and breezy morning. The
views were particularly enhanced by the blue sky and light snow cover. I had been here before but returned since the
Forest Service Preserve was made a unit of the NPS. There was a new VC on the caldera floor, right next to the large
mound feature of the Cherro la Jara. We drove down a dirt road to get there, but there wasn't much to do other than
chat with the ranger. We also figured there was not much to be gained by hiking on any of the trails, so we exited
the Preserve catching more photos on the way out.
